Add asterisk, nextcloud, onlyoffice, mattermost services + vendor/easy-asterisk

asterisk.sh (homelab):
- Easy Asterisk PBX with self-hosted coturn TURN server
- Vendored from outis1one/easy-asterisk v0.10.0 for offline install
- LAN-only or FQDN mode (TLS + TURN relay for remote access)
- Auto-answer SIP headers for intercom use case
- Authelia SSO for web admin; WEB_ADMIN_AUTH_DISABLED=true when chosen
- UFW rules: 5060-5061, 8080, 8088-8089, 3478, 10000-20000/udp, 49152-49252/udp
- Builds custom Docker image from vendor/easy-asterisk/

nextcloud.sh (utilities):
- Custom Dockerfile: nextcloud:apache + smbclient (SMB external storage)
- MariaDB 10.11 sidecar with matching env vars
- OVERWRITEPROTOCOL/OVERWRITECLIURL/TRUSTED_PROXIES set for Caddy
- Enables files_external app after first-run init (waits up to 90s)

onlyoffice.sh (utilities):
- JWT generated once, preserved across re-runs
- _ensure_yq: auto-installs yq v4 for FileBrowser config patching
- _wire_nextcloud: idempotent occ wiring (DocumentServerUrl, jwt_secret)
- _wire_filebrowser: patches config.yaml + restarts container
- Caddy block overrides X-Frame-Options to allow iframe embedding

mattermost.sh (utilities):
- PostgreSQL 15-alpine + Mattermost Team Edition + coturn (port 3479)
- 8443/udp for Calls plugin RTC server
- coturn uses --use-auth-secret HMAC mode (required by Calls plugin)
- SITE_URL computed from SITE_DOMAIN, promptable
- UFW: 8443/udp, 3479, 49153-49352/udp

vendor/easy-asterisk/:
- All upstream source files vendored for offline/self-contained installs
- Dockerfile, docker/entrypoint.sh, docker/coturn-entrypoint.sh
- easy-asterisk-v0.10.0.sh (6929-line management script)
- scripts/vpn-diagnostics.sh, scripts/dns-whitelist.sh
- .env.example
